Transaction 34a8e5370ab7927bd3bd21cd8b0f720a1358a2e2321d0cd2a90a9deb0578ef4d

4 Input
2 Outputs
  • 34a8e5370ab7927bd3bd21cd8b0f720a1358a2e2321d0cd2a90a9deb0578ef4d:0
  • value  13197360
    address  326DgM2u3F34ZLcUUFes4TeXdiaVCNus5h
  • 34a8e5370ab7927bd3bd21cd8b0f720a1358a2e2321d0cd2a90a9deb0578ef4d:1
  • value  1242105
    address  1LG2x766B5WXA6Vcubp7PDRHd7u9qh1yLu